How Does Automated Resume Screening Actually Work?
Every automated resume screening system starts with parsing: software extracts text from a resume file and sorts it into fields like work history, education, and skills. Optical character recognition (OCR) handles scanned or image-based files, converting pixels into readable text. This step is where most trouble starts. A resume built with text boxes, columns, or embedded images can confuse the parser, scrambling dates or dropping entire sections before the scoring engine ever sees them.
Once the text is structured, the system compares it against a job requisition using one of two approaches. Basic tools run keyword filters, checking for exact matches like “Python” or “project management.” More advanced platforms use semantic matching, which interprets meaning and context. A semantic matcher recognizes that “led a cross-functional engineering team” relates to leadership experience even without the word “manager” appearing anywhere on the page.
The output is typically a fit score between 0 and 100, often paired with confidence flags and a list of matched evidence pulled directly from the resume text.
Parsing accuracy drops sharply on scanned PDFs and image files, which is why OCR-based tools flag low confidence on those formats.
Keyword filters miss synonyms and adjacent skills that semantic engines catch.
Confidence flags tell recruiters when a score should be double-checked rather than trusted outright.
Matched-evidence outputs show which lines of the resume triggered each score component, so recruiters can validate results instead of guessing.
Good screening platforms let recruiters view the parsed fields directly, side by side with the original document. That transparency is what separates a defensible automated applicant screening process from a black box.
What Should You Fix First on an ATS-Friendly Resume?
Small formatting choices decide whether a resume gets parsed correctly or disappears into a scoring error. Indeed’s editorial guidance on automated screening centers on a few repeatable fixes, and they apply whether you’re a first-time applicant or a recruiter auditing your own careers page template.
Use canonical section headings. Label sections “Work Experience,” “Education,” and “Skills” exactly, since parsers are trained to recognize standard labels, not creative alternatives like “My Journey” or “What I Bring.”
Put keywords in context, not in a list. Instead of dropping “SQL, Python, Tableau” at the bottom of the page, write “Built SQL queries to automate Tableau dashboards, cutting reporting time by 40%.” Context and metrics both help human reviewers and parsing engines read intent, not just vocabulary.
Choose a parseable file type. DOCX and simple, text-based PDFs parse most reliably. Avoid image exports, scanned copies, and design-heavy templates with columns or tables.
Keep contact information in the body text, not the header or footer. Many parsers skip header and footer zones entirely, which means a phone number or email address placed there may never reach the candidate record.
Format dates consistently. Use a single format (“March 2023 to Present”) throughout rather than mixing formats across jobs, which can break date-range parsing logic.
Pro Tip: Run your resume through a parse-test tool before submitting it, and check whether your job titles, dates, and skills show up in the exact fields you intended. If a field is empty or garbled, the employer’s system likely saw the same blank spot.
Recruiters building the intake side of this process face a mirror-image task. Defining a small number of true must-haves, clear knockout questions, and a documented review rule for borderline scores reduces false negatives dramatically. A knockout question should filter for something genuinely disqualifying, like a required certification or work authorization, rather than a nice-to-have skill that a qualified candidate might just phrase differently. Loose, overly broad knockout rules are the single biggest cause of good candidates disappearing before a human ever sees them.
What Do Resume Checker Scores Actually Mean?
A public resume checker and an employer’s internal ATS are not the same tool, even though both produce a score. Public checkers, like the ones described in Enhancv’s resume-checker methodology, combine a parse-rate check with a content-quality assessment, essentially asking “did this parse cleanly?” and “does this read well?” separately. An employer’s ATS instead ranks candidates against a specific requisition’s criteria, weighting factors the public tool has no visibility into.
Score thresholds vary by platform, but a rough benchmark holds across most tools: scores above 80 put a candidate in a competitive range, while scores of 90 or higher meaningfully increase interview odds. That benchmark matters given that Applicant Tracking Systems are widely used among Fortune 500 hiring pipelines, making resume-side optimization a near-universal necessity rather than a niche tactic.
Match reports typically include:
A percentage match score against the target role
A list of matched skills and a separate list of missing skills
A parse-rate indicator showing how cleanly the file was read
Confidence flags on fields the system couldn’t parse with certainty
Scores lose reliability on scanned resumes, unusually formatted documents, or resumes written in nonstandard phrasing. When a score conflicts sharply with a recruiter’s own read of a candidate, that’s usually a parsing problem, not a candidate problem, and it’s worth a manual check of the parsed fields before making a final call.
When Should You Trust Automation Over Human Judgment?
Automated applicant screening earns its keep at volume: gating large applicant pools and applying consistent initial scoring across hundreds of resumes a human could never review with equal attention. Human review earns its keep at the margins: borderline scores, senior roles, and any position where a wrong rejection carries real cost. SHRM’s research on recruitment costs makes clear why speed matters here, but speed without judgment just moves the risk of a bad hire earlier in the funnel rather than removing it.
The strongest hybrid workflows share a few habits:
Automation produces ranked shortlists; humans make the final call on anyone near a threshold.
Hard knockouts get a manual audit sample, not blind trust, since a poorly worded knockout rule can silently filter out qualified people.
Recruiters periodically pull a random batch of rejected resumes to check for scoring drift.
Pro Tip: Calibrate your thresholds quarterly by comparing scored candidates against who actually got hired. If your top-scored applicants aren’t the ones landing offers, the threshold needs adjusting, not the candidate pool.
Why Do Some Resumes Fail to Parse Correctly?
Image-only PDFs and scanned documents are the most common parsing failure, since OCR has to guess at text rather than reading it directly, which lowers confidence scores across every field. DOCX files generally parse more reliably than PDFs, though a clean, text-based PDF exported straight from a word processor works nearly as well.
Avoid multi-column layouts, tables, and text boxes, which scramble reading order.
Skip headers and footers for anything critical, including contact details.
Stick to standard fonts and avoid special characters or unusual bullet styles.
Before rejecting a low-scoring resume, run a quick parse test or view the parsed fields directly to rule out a formatting failure rather than a genuine skills gap.
How Do You Keep Automated Screening Fair and Compliant?
Automated resume screening carries real regulatory exposure. In the United States, disparate-impact standards under EEOC guidance apply to automated tools just as they apply to human decisions, and jurisdictions have started layering on specific disclosure rules, such as New York City’s Local Law 144, which requires bias audits and candidate notice for automated employment decision tools.
Platforms that build in bias audits, consent-first workflows, and transparent scoring reasons give recruiters a defensible position when a rejected candidate asks why. The core practices worth documenting:
Run periodic bias audits and exclude protected attributes (age, gender, race) from scoring inputs entirely.
Use blind-CV techniques that anonymize identifying details before human review.
Log consent and disclosure records so every automated decision has a traceable audit trail.
Document your criteria definitions and threshold rationale, and revisit both on a fixed cadence rather than only after a complaint.

Our Take: Stop Treating the Resume and the System as Separate Problems
Most advice on this topic splits cleanly into two camps: job seekers obsessing over keyword density, and recruiters obsessing over vendor selection. Both miss the actual leverage point. A perfectly optimized resume still fails against a poorly configured ATS with sloppy knockout rules, and a well-calibrated screening system still misses good candidates if nobody tells them their headings need to say “Work Experience” instead of something clever.

The conventional wisdom oversells keyword stuffing and undersells parsing hygiene. A resume crammed with every synonym for “leadership” scores worse on a semantic matcher than one clean sentence describing what someone actually led. Recruiters should prioritize threshold calibration against real hiring outcomes before they add more automation, not after. A screening system that filters fast but filters wrong just moves bad hiring decisions earlier and hides them better.
If you take one thing from this guide, take this: fix the format before you fix the wording, and audit the thresholds before you trust the score.
